An unsuccessful search for 1637 MHz maser emission from O18H molecules in the H II/OH maser source G351.8 - 0.5 is reported. The detection limit of 25 mJy for 1637 MHz emission sets a lower limit of about 20,000:1 for the ratio of O16H/O18H emission. This limit implies that the column density of O16H molecules in G351.8 - 0.5 is less than 10 to the 18th cm. Comparison with models of OH masers in compressed shells around young H II regions suggests that the H II region associated with G351.8 - 0.5 has been expanding for at least 1000 years.
